Andrés Cetre —aka The Reactor— is a DJ and producer from the Cali scene, structuring his sets on the roots of underground techno without losing the groove that characterises the electronic sounds of his hometown. He started out as a regular at the clubs of his home city, influenced by Joy Kitikonti, Armand Van Helden, Adam Beyer, Richie Hawtin, Paco Osuna and Joseph Capriati. He moved from self-taught DJ to entering the local scene alongside area DJs and producers, which sparked his interest in music production. He has shared the stage with international artists such as D-Unity, Nicole Moudaber, Rebekah, Antonio de Angelis, Camea, Stephan Bodzin, Tommy Four Seven, Christian Wünsch, Chris Liebing and Klaudia Gawlas, among others. He has released on Beatport with labels such as Dolma Records and Gain Records (Italy), Concepto Hipnótico (Argentina) and Refluxed Records (Colombia).
